I understand that there was a public enquiry last week about opening up the missing part of the Downs Link near Christ's Hospital towards Slinfold. Have been trying to find out what happened so far without any luck.

Does anyone know how it turned out and what the next steps are?

I too would be very interested to know the outcome of the inquiry.
 
I cycle that route regularly and I think that the current situation can be quite dangerous.
 
If you follow the current route at Christ's Hospital you come of the bridleway and join the road network. If you are travelling North, to rejoin the bridleway you have to make a right turn, across the flow of traffic, on a blind bend.
 
Families cycling in convoy with young children on the Down's Links are suddenly faced with an unexpected and hazardous challenge. If the original route could be restored this problem would be removed.
